TEHRAN – Venezuela’s Foreign Minister Nicolas Maduro has said that Caracas is keen to have closer cooperation with Iran in the international arena.

Maduro made the remarks during a meeting with Iranian Deputy Foreign Minister Behrouz Kamalvandi who is currently on a tour of Latin America.
The Venezuelan foreign minister also said that his country is ready to cooperate with Iran to push ahead the two countries’ common goals.
Kamalvandi highlighted the role of Venezuela in the campaign against the major powers’ imperialistic policies, saying the arrogant powers are using the issues such as human rights and terrorism as a pretext to pressurize independent countries like Iran and Venezuela.
The two sides also exchanged views about the latest developments in the Middle East and North Africa
